As a mobile Wound Care Nurse LPN you play a crucial role in assessing, treating, and preventing various types of wounds. Your specialized training equips you to manage ostomies and continence care. Common complex patient wounds you’ll encounter include ulcers, burns, pressure injuries, diabetic foot wounds, and skin tears. Your responsibilities include:
